A car in the Wheaton or College Avenue station lot takes ten hours of unbroken sky five days a week. That's the fastest way to bleach cloth seats, crack a dash, and fade leather short of leaving the car in Arizona. Ceramic window tint blocks nearly all UV and a large share of solar heat, which means the interior ages slower and the cabin isn't brutal when you get off the 5:40. Add the low-angle glare on east-west Roosevelt Road in fall and winter, and tint stops being cosmetic and starts being practical.
